A friendly fisherman gets his due for being a friend of nature

Benaulim Fishermen Francisco alias Pele Fernandes has received a letter of appreciation from the forest department for his role in biodiversity conservation in his village.

Taking cognizance of Pele’s gesture of releasing back in the sea the turtles that were rescued by him and other fishermen off Benaulim coast, the forest department handed over the letter to the fisherman.

A group of forest officials descended on Benaulim to honour Pele with the letter of appreciation and a flower bouquet.

Sub-divisional forest officer Vishal Surve Pele was honoured for his “exemplary” work of recusing the turtles entangled in damaged nets and releasing them in the sea. “The department appreciates the very good work done by Pele in the conservation of biodiversity. His work is a message to other fishermen and water sports operators to conserve nature," Surve said.

Saying that the department expects other fishermen to emulate Pele’s work, Surve said that the rescue and release of turtles in the sea only go to show even locals are actively involved in the conservation of nature.

While thanking the department for the kind gesture, Pele said he is happy that his work has been recognized. He pointed out that local fishermen have been actively involved in rescuing and releasing sea turtles and they continue doing so in the future.
